Environmental specifications • Recommended operating temperature range: 15 ºC to 32 ºC (59 ºF to 90 ºF) • Allowable operating temperature range: 5 ºC to 40 ºC (41 ºF to 104 ºF) • Humidity: 15% to 80% RH non-condensing; 28 ºC maximum dewpoint • Non-operating (Storage) temperature range: -40 ºC to 60 ºC (-40 ºF to 140 ºF) • In the presence of high electromagnetic fields, it is possible the output from the HP Printer may be slightly distorted • HP recommends using a USB cable less than or equal to 3 m (10 feet) in length to minimize injected noise due to potential high electromagnetic fields Paper tray capacity Plain paper sheets: Up to 80 Paper size For a complete list of supported media sizes, see the printer software. Paper weights Letter Paper: 75 to 90 g/m² (20 to 24 lb) Specifications 49
